Types of Crimes Reported
Understanding the types of crimes reported in Santa Clarita helps residents recognize potential threats and take appropriate preventive measures. Crime statistics typically include a range of offenses, from minor infractions to serious felonies, each impacting the community in different ways. Property crimes, such as burglary, larceny, and vehicle theft, often top the list in terms of frequency. Burglary involves unlawful entry into a structure with the intent to commit a crime, while larceny encompasses theft without forced entry. Vehicle theft can range from stealing cars to stealing parts or items from inside vehicles. Violent crimes, though less frequent, can have a significant impact on public safety and include offenses like assault, robbery, and homicide. Assault involves physical harm or threats of harm, while robbery entails theft through force or intimidation. Homicide, the most serious violent crime, involves the unlawful killing of another person. Other types of crimes reported in Santa Clarita may include fraud, identity theft, and drug-related offenses. Fraud involves deception for financial gain, while identity theft entails using someone else's personal information for fraudulent purposes. Drug-related offenses can range from possession of illegal substances to drug trafficking and manufacturing. Home Security
Enhancing home security is paramount for safeguarding your property and loved ones in Santa Clarita. A multi-layered approach can significantly deter criminals and provide peace of mind. Start by ensuring all doors and windows are equipped with sturdy locks. Consider upgrading to deadbolt locks for added security, as they are more resistant to forced entry. Install a home security system with alarms, sensors, and surveillance cameras to monitor your property and alert you to any unauthorized activity. Position security cameras strategically to cover entry points, such as doors, windows, and driveways. Motion-sensor lighting can also be effective in deterring burglars by illuminating dark areas around your home. Trim bushes and trees regularly to eliminate hiding spots and improve visibility. Make sure your home is well-lit at night, both inside and out, to create the impression that someone is home. When you're away, avoid posting about your absence on social media, as this can alert criminals to your vulnerability. Ask a trusted neighbor to collect your mail and newspapers, and consider putting your lights on a timer to simulate occupancy. Join a neighborhood watch program to stay connected with your neighbors and share information about suspicious activity. Regularly inspect your home's security features and make any necessary repairs or upgrades. Vehicle Safety
Prioritizing vehicle safety is crucial for protecting your car from theft and ensuring your personal safety while driving in Santa Clarita. Car theft and break-ins are common crimes, so it's essential to take preventive measures to minimize your risk. Always lock your car doors and roll up your windows, even if you're only leaving the vehicle for a few minutes. Park in well-lit areas whenever possible, and avoid parking in secluded or high-crime locations. Consider installing an anti-theft device, such as a car alarm or a GPS tracking system, to deter thieves and help locate your vehicle if it's stolen. Never leave valuables in plain sight inside your car, as this can attract burglars. Store items in the trunk or under the seats to keep them out of view. Be aware of your surroundings when approaching or leaving your vehicle, and avoid distractions like texting or talking on the phone. If you notice any suspicious activity near your car, report it to the police immediately. When driving, keep your doors locked and your windows up, especially in unfamiliar or high-crime areas. Avoid driving alone at night, and let someone know your route and expected arrival time. If you're involved in a car accident, stay calm and assess the situation. Exchange information with the other driver and call the police to file a report. Don't leave the scene of the accident until you've spoken to the authorities. Police and Sheriff's Department
Following updates from the Police and Sheriff's Department is an essential way to stay informed about crime and safety initiatives in Santa Clarita. These law enforcement agencies play a crucial role in maintaining public safety and providing information to the community. The Santa Clarita Valley Sheriff's Station is the primary law enforcement agency responsible for policing the city and surrounding areas. The Sheriff's Department provides a range of services, including patrol, investigations, and community outreach programs. The Sheriff's Department has a website where they share information about crime trends, safety tips, and community events. You can also find contact information for different divisions and units within the department. The Sheriff's Department also uses social media platforms, such as Facebook and Twitter, to communicate with the public. They may share updates about crime incidents, traffic alerts, and community safety initiatives. Community meetings and town hall events provide opportunities to hear directly from Sheriff's Department officials and ask questions about crime and safety issues. These meetings are often held in different neighborhoods throughout Santa Clarita, allowing residents to stay informed about what's happening in their area. The Sheriff's Department also partners with community organizations to promote crime prevention and public safety. They may offer programs such as Neighborhood Watch, crime prevention seminars, and youth outreach initiatives.
